Talimena Scenic Drive
It's more than just a road, it's the destination.
A road has to be special to be designated a National Scenic Byway. They must be examples of the best scenic and historic routes in the United States. The Talimena Scenic Drive is one of these elite highways. It isn't the quickest way to any destination, unless you want to get away from the ordinary and travel a road that is worthy of being the destination.
The Talimena Scenic Drive is all that and more. The drive winds its way through scenic beauty, historic sites, and natural wonders. Few travelers can finish these fifty-four miles in an hour and fifteen minutes. They could, but their curiosity requires several stops depending on their interests. Well planned vistas along the route are an opening to breathtaking views of mountains up to sixty miles in the distance. Trails, scattered along the way, allow the visitor to get up close to the natural world and see the delicate flowers that have so far been blurs of color along the roadside. Five historic sites explore the lives of the early settlers, soldiers, American Indians, and horse thieves that once lived and traveled through the neighborhood.
Stand quietly at the grave of an early settler or walk among stunted 150-year-old trees that are six feet tall. Dip water from a spring where horse thieves watered or hide out from the modern world in a wilderness area beyond the sound of traffic. Spot deer and bear along the edge of the drive or walk down a road where frontier armies once patrolled. Stand with one foot in Arkansas and the other in Oklahoma or stare up into a night sky dark enough to see the milky way. Hike fifty miles down the Ouachita Trail or sit on the front porch of the Queen Wilhelmina lodge and take in the view. The Talimena Scenic Drive can take you to some unique places.
